A group of scientists from the Australian National University of Australia conducted the world’s first major work on the differences between men and women in romantic love. The results revealed an unexpected patterns. The study was published scientifically magazine Gender Difference Biology (BSD).
In the first two years of relations, the team analyzed the data of 808 young people from 33 countries (18-25 years). This is a part of the global “Romantic Love Survey 2022 olan, the world’s greatest research on this issue.
It turned out that men fell in love with women an average month ago, but women love more intensely by experiencing stronger emotions. In addition, women are “fixed” to a partner, and more return to the thoughts of a lover.
Adam Bode, the leading author of the study, said, ik For the first time, we received convincing evidence of gender differences in romantic love, ”he said.
Scientists explained the discovered differences in terms of evolution: Men had to show faster commitment to gaining a partner historically. In addition, more than one -third of the participants of both sexes (39%) fell in love after the beginning of the relationship.
“These data will help us better understand the evolution of romantic love,” the researchers said.
